To build this custom transformer, you first need to inspect the `item` keyword to programmatically obtain the projects, command, and arguments to use in the `DotNetCoreCLI@2` step.
To do this, you will print `item` to the console. You can achieve this by adding the following custom transformer to `transformers.rb`:
```ruby
transform "DotNetCoreCLI@2" do |item|
puts "This is the item: #{item}"
end
```
The `transform` method can use any valid ruby syntax and should return a `Hash` that represents the YAML that should be generated for a given step. Valet will use this method to convert a step with the provided identifier and will use the `item` parameter for the original values configured in Azure DevOps.
Now, we can perform a `dry-run` command with the `--custom-transformers` CLI option. The output of the `dry-run` command should look similar to this:
```console
$ gh valet dry-run azure-devops pipeline --pipeline-id 6 --output-dir tmp/dry-run --custom-transformers transformers.rb
[2022-09-20 18:39:50] Logs: 'tmp/dry-run/log/valet-20220920-183950.log'
This is the item: {"command"=>"restore", "projects"=>"$(BuildParameters.RESTOREBUILDPROJECTS)"}
This is the item: {"projects"=>"$(BuildParameters.RESTOREBUILDPROJECTS)", "arguments"=>"--configuration $(BUILDCONFIGURATION)"}
[2022-09-20 18:39:51] Output file(s):
[2022-09-20 18:39:51] tmp/dry-run/lab-test/pipelines/valet-custom-transformer-example.yml
```
In the above command you will see two instances of `item` printed to the console. This is because there are two `DotNetCoreCLI@2` steps in the pipeline. Each item listed above represents each `DotNetCoreCLI@2` step in the order that they are defined in the pipeline.
